Random sampling occurs when every member of a target population has an equal chance of being in a survey.
Technology
The application of scientific knowledge for practical purposes, especially in industry and in our daily lives, through the use of tools, machines, systems, and processes.
Geographic Migration
The movement of people from one area to another, often for the purposes of employment, education, or living conditions.
Unemployment Rate
The percentage of the labor force that is jobless and actively seeking employment.
Unions
Unions are organized groups of workers who come together to make decisions about the conditions of their work, including wages, benefits, and working conditions.
